PT. Tembaga Mulia Semanan Tbk was incorporated based on the Notarial Deed No. 31 dated February 3, 1977 of Kartini Muljadi, S.H., as amended by Notarial Deed No. 48 dated July 6, 1977 of the same notary. The company has started commercial production since Dec 1979. And started production/assembly of electronics wire/cable in 1993. Drawn wire in 1995 and assembly of optical fibre cable in 1998, tinned copper in 1998.

Tempo Scan Pacific Tbk (the Company) was established in the Republic of Indonesia dated 20 May 1970, under its original name PT Scanchemie within the framework of the Domestic Capital Investment Law No. 6 year 1968, as amended by Law No. 12 year 1970, based on Notarial Deed No. 37 of Ridwan Suselo, S.H. The company is famous for such pharmaceutical products as Bodrex, Hemaviton and Neo-Rheumacyl.
